#pragma once
#include "EeekSoft.CLinq.h"
using namespace System;
using namespace System::Collections::Generic;
using namespace System::Expressions;
using namespace System::Query;
namespace EeekSoft {
namespace CLinq {
/// <summary>
/// Returns CLinq query. Contains several methods for constructing queries.
/// These methods are called query operators in LINQ terminology.
/// </summary>
generic<typename T> public ref class CQuery
{
private:
IQueryable<T>^ _q;
public:
/// <summary>
/// Underlying LINQ query
/// </summary>
property IQueryable<T>^ Query
{
IQueryable<T>^ get() { return _q; }
}
public:
CQuery(IQueryable<T>^ q)
{
_q = q;
}
generic<typename R> CQuery<R>^ Select(Lambda<Func<T, R>^>^ selector)
{
return gcnew CQuery<R>(Queryable::Select<T,R>(_q, selector->ToTypedLinq()));
}
CQuery<T>^ Where(Lambda<Func<T, bool>^>^ filter)
{
return gcnew CQuery<T>(Queryable::Where<T>(_q, filter->ToTypedLinq()));
}
generic<typename S> CQuery<S>^ SelectMany(Lambda<Func<T, IEnumerable<S>^>^>^ selector)
{
return gcnew CQuery<S>(Queryable::SelectMany<T,S>(_q, selector->ToTypedLinq()));
}
generic<typename U, typename K, typename V> CQuery<V>^ Join(CQuery<U>^ inner, Lambda<Func<T,K>^>^ outerKeySelector,
Lambda<Func<U,K>^>^ innerKeySelector, Lambda<Func<T,U,V>^>^ resultSelector)
{
return gcnew CQuery<V>(Queryable::Join<T,U,K,V>(_q, inner->Query, outerKeySelector->ToTypedLinq(),
innerKeySelector->ToTypedLinq(), resultSelector->ToTypedLinq()));
}
generic<typename U, typename K, typename V> CQuery<V>^ GroupJoin(CQuery<U>^ inner, Lambda<Func<T,K>^>^ outerKeySelector,
Lambda<Func<U,K>^>^ innerKeySelector, Lambda<Func<T,IEnumerable<U>^,V>^>^ resultSelector)
{
return gcnew CQuery<V>(Queryable::GroupJoin<T,U,K,V>(_q, inner->Query, outerKeySelector->ToTypedLinq(),
innerKeySelector->ToTypedLinq(), resultSelector->ToTypedLinq()));
}
generic<typename K> CQuery<T>^ OrderBy(Lambda<Func<T,K>^>^ keySelector)
{
return gcnew CQuery<T>(Queryable::OrderBy<T, K>(_q, keySelector->ToTypedLinq()));
}
generic<typename K> CQuery<T>^ OrderByDescending(Lambda<Func<T, K>^>^ keySelector)
{
return gcnew CQuery<T>(Queryable::OrderByDescending<T, K>(_q, keySelector->ToTypedLinq()));
}
CQuery<T>^ Take(int count)
{
return gcnew CQuery<T>(Queryable::Take<T>(_q, count));
}
CQuery<T>^ Skip(int count)
{
return gcnew CQuery<T>(Queryable::Skip<T>(_q, count));
}
